Jinjie Gu is a scholar working on Information Systems, Artificial Intelligence and Molecular Biology. According to data from OpenAlex, Jinjie Gu has authored 58 papers receiving a total of 298 indexed citations (citations by other indexed papers that have themselves been cited), including 27 papers in Information Systems, 23 papers in Artificial Intelligence and 11 papers in Molecular Biology. Recurrent topics in Jinjie Gu's work include Recommender Systems and Techniques (22 papers), Topic Modeling (12 papers) and Microbial Metabolic Engineering and Bioproduction (10 papers). Jinjie Gu is often cited by papers focused on Recommender Systems and Techniques (22 papers), Topic Modeling (12 papers) and Microbial Metabolic Engineering and Bioproduction (10 papers). Jinjie Gu collaborates with scholars based in China, United Kingdom and United States. Jinjie Gu's co-authors include Jian Hao, Jiping Shi, Zhongxi Zhang, Cheorl‐Ho Kim, H. L. HOLLAND, Jidong Zhou, Gary J. Lye, Biao Jiang, Frank Baganz and Jun Zhou and has published in prestigious journals such as Applied Microbiology and Biotechnology, Enzyme and Microbial Technology and Metabolic Engineering.
